The UK will find itself at the back of the queue when it comes to striking future trade deals post-Brexit.
That’s the verdict of the Fine Gael MEP Brian Hayes. The European Parliament this week gave the green light to a new EU-Singapore trade deal. However, Britain will have to renegotiate its own deal with Singapore once it leaves the EU.
Brian Hayes says the UK will not be able to compete with the trading bloc when it comes to brokering such deals in the future.
